Author Pollock, Darren A. text Zootaxa 2006 1248 45 68 journal article 50600 10.5281/zenodo.172970 6e472142-48ad-4d80-b2ab-00326f40eb31 1175­5326 172970 Canifa pusilla (Haldeman) NOVA SCOTIA : 32 specimens examined from Annapolis, Cumberland, Halifax, Hants, Pictou, Queens, and Yarmouth counties. The earliest record is from 1992 ( Cumberland Co.: Westchester–Londonderry, 20.vii.1992 , S. and J. Peck, JCC). Newly recorded in Nova Scotia . Found primarily in coniferous ( Picea rubens , P. mariana , Tsuga canadensis , Pinus strobus , and Abies balsamaea ) forests.
